WWB TV. Architecture, metropolis and sport An interview with Owen Hatherley and Oleksiy Radynski
A session featuring British and Ukrainian guest lectures on the preparation proceedings of the large-scale sports events of 2012 - the Euro 2012 and the Summer Olympics in London - and the ways in which those events may affect the architecture of the hosting cities.
Oleksiy Radynski and Oleksandr Burlaka will talk about the history of the sports facilities in Kiev, as well as discuss the political and historical conflicts that the Euro rekindles. Owen Hatherley will focus on the consequences of accommodating the Olympics in the urban space of London which is already beleaguered by the crisis and real estate speculations. Agata Pyzik will discuss the transformations that took place over the last few years in the Praga district of Warsaw, the future stage for the Euro 2012.
